Thoughts on Sidereal Scorpio by Chiria @ http://users.snowcrest.net/sunrise/aachiria-libra.htm

Being Mars ruled, Scorpio is the sign of energy. This energy is attributed to Jupiter as ruler of Sagittarius by tropical astrologers, but Jupiter is expansion, not energy. Energy may seem like expansion when someone is running all over the globe, but the truth is that Scorpio is the sign that just doesn’t like to sit still. It’s the sign that loves movement and adventure.

Scorpios can be rash and impulsive. They can leap before they look, act before they think. They can be disaster prone. They can take great risks in the name of excitement and fun, in extreme cases they can be self-destructive. It’s important to teach Scorpio children self control. Remember that this sign corresponds to the eighth house of calamitous events. This is a sign that likes to have a good time. Group activities are important and a typical Scorpio likes to hang with a crowd—maybe belonging to a fraternity or sorority or some other organization where good times can be had.

Friendship is important to the Scorpio native—but not so much tight one-on-one friendship as being part of a cadre of individuals who are supportive of each other. The energy of the group sustains Scorpio, and Scorpio wants to make a contribution of its own energy to the group. As it is with the other two signs in this trigon, Cancer and Pisces, the energy is volatile, not contained within. Scorpios are often into sports or other physical activities.

Venus in Scorpio is interesting because the planet and the sign aren’t an easy fit. Venus is the one-on-one and Scorpio is not. Often people with that placement are very casual in their relationships. They’re the sort who will be an hour late when they say they’ll meet you in front of Macy’s. They don’t intend to be inconsiderate; they just don’t place so much importance on what’s important to the other person, even though they may care deeply about that person.

Mercury in Scorpio can be blunt and tactless; they’re not deliberately trying to be mean, they just don’t think before they talk. Chances are they don’t have a clue that they’ve hurt someone’s feelings, and are wondering why that person is mad at them.

For some reason the folks I’ve known with Moon in this sign tend to be rather disorganized. Clutter and messiness don’t bother them; in fact, they create it. Why this is, I don’t know. Moon is in its fall in Scorpio, but Moon of and by itself doesn’t have a lot to do with neatness, so it remains a mystery to me why this should be. This I can promise you: you will never be bored when associating with a native of the eighth sign of the Zodiac. Just prepare to try to keep up!
